Web3 feb. 2013 · Mirroring. Trick: Mirror their behavior. Mirroring is also known as mimicry, and is something that some people do naturally. People with this skill are considered to be chameleons; they try to blend into their environment by copying other people’s behaviors, mannerisms and even speech patterns. However, this skill can also be used consciously ... Web7 dec. 2024 · If you want to get someone to like you, do your best to mimic them. In 1999, New York University researchers documented the “ chameleon effect”, which showed that people whose speech, movements, and posture more closely matched their conversation partner’s were perceived as more likeable and authentic.
